Dehri Neemkheda

Dehri Neemkheda is a village located in Goharganj tehsil of Raisen district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 12km away from sub-district headquarter Goharganj (tehsildar office) and 72km away from district headquarter Raisen. As per 2009 stats, Salkani is the gram panchayat of Dehri Neemkheda village.

About Dehri Neemkheda

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dehri Neemkheda is 484354. The village spans a total geographical area of 529 hectares. Obedullaganj is nearest town to Dehri Neemkheda village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

Population of Dehri Neemkheda

According to the 2011 Census, Dehri Neemkheda has a total population of about 1,477, with approximately 778 males and 699 females. The sex ratio is around 898 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 280 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 291 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 251. The overall literacy rate is approximately 50.24%, with male literacy at about 59.38% and female literacy near 40.06%. There are around 314 households in the village. Connectivity of Dehri Neemkheda

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dehri Neemkheda. As per the 2011 stats, Dehri Neemkheda had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
